A jetliner captain (Charlton Heston) and stewardess (Yvette Mimieux) respond to a skyjacker (James Brolin) who wants to go to Moscow.

The Zuckers must have used this as the template for Airplane!: it has the lot - pregnant women, senators, shell-shocked Korean War vets... ...and Ben-Hur piloting the plane while smoking a pipe! For the first 45 minutes it's hugely enjoyable as long as you've switched off your brain. A pity that the second half suddenly slows to a crawl and what little action is confined to James Brolin's neurotic twitching.
